MK85 · 21/08/2023 12:50

@40andtrying1
I've always been told by consultants that it needed to be above 30 nmol/l
However , last month i had a private blood test and mine came back around 27nmol/l , so under the 30.
I did have a BBT rise , so I don't know weather I ovulated a few days later or if it signals low rising progesterone , or ovulation if it all.
I had a blood test done in April aswell, that was done on day 5 and it was above at 32nmol/ so it deeply concerned me that my day 7 last month was below threshold. The doctors notes were it falls in the grey area. It dosent mean you haven't ovulated but it just means as it's below 30 it can't be confirmed to say you've definitely ovulated.

MK85 · 20/08/2023 16:54

@DonnaKJ It was rather briefly explained but as I'm at high risk of OHSS ( ovarian hyperstimulation syndrome) it requires some downtime after collection for everything to settle down. Apparently if you get pregnant afterwards it can make OHSS worse and last for a longer period of time and cause complications.
